Recently, Malia made a significant decision to professionally go by her full name, Malia Ann, in the film industry, choosing to step away from the prominence of the Obama surname. This move underscores her desire to establish an independent identity and career, separate from her family's political legacy.
Former President Barack Obama expressed his pride and understanding regarding Malia's choice. He acknowledged that both Malia and Sasha are determined to succeed on their own merits, without relying on their family's name. He noted that while he reminded Malia that people might still recognize her, she preferred that her work not be initially associated with her family.
